BNB token ticks higher as technical upgrades frame tight price compression

Technically, BNB is compressed between rising support and a descending resistance zone near $910, indicating a balance rather than a clear direction.

BNB extended recent gains over the last 24-hour period up 1.7% and trading around $906.

Price action over the period reflected steady demand rather than a straight breakout, according to CoinDesk Research's technical analysis data model. BNB posted a sequence of higher lows and spent much of the period consolidating between the high-$890s and low-$900s.

Trading volume expanded during the push through $900, then eased as the price probed higher levels, suggesting buyers were less aggressive near resistance.

Technically, BNB remains compressed between two well-defined boundaries. Rising support from December’s lows continues to underpin the price, while a descending resistance zone near $910 has capped follow-through. The structure points to balance rather than direction, with neither side yet in control.

Beyond charts, traders are also weighing developments on the BNB Chain itself. The network’s 2026 technical roadmap aims for a throughput of more than 20,000 transactions per second, achieved through enhancements such as parallel execution and a new client architecture.

The aim is to lower fees and reduce confirmation times, a shift that could matter if developers and users respond as intended. Attention is also focused on the Fermi hard fork scheduled for mid-January.

The upgrade adjusts system parameters and requires validators to update their software. While such forks are routine, they often coincide with short-term volatility as the market reassesses risk.

For now, BNB’s price near $906 reflects that tension. The market is digesting a recent move higher while waiting to see whether technical pressure or network progress sets the next tone.

China Blocks Nvidia’s RTX Pro 6000D as Local Chips Rise China’s internet regulator has ordered the country’s biggest technology firms, including Alibaba and ByteDance, to stop purchasing Nvidia’s RTX Pro 6000D GPUs. According to the Financial Times, the move shuts down the last major channel for mass supplies of American chips to the Chinese market. Why Beijing Halted Nvidia Purchases Chinese companies had planned to buy tens of thousands of RTX Pro 6000D accelerators and had already begun testing them in servers. But regulators intervened, halting the purchases and signaling stricter controls than earlier measures placed on Nvidia’s H20 chip. Image: Nvidia An audit compared Huawei and Cambricon processors, along with chips developed by Alibaba and Baidu, against Nvidia’s export-approved products. Regulators concluded that Chinese chips had reached performance levels comparable to the restricted U.S. models. This assessment pushed authorities to advise firms to rely more heavily on domestic processors, further tightening Nvidia’s already limited position in China. China’s Drive Toward Tech Independence The decision highlights Beijing’s focus on import substitution — developing self-sufficient chip production to reduce reliance on U.S. supplies. “The signal is now clear: all attention is focused on building a domestic ecosystem,” said a representative of a leading Chinese tech company. Nvidia had unveiled the RTX Pro 6000D in July 2025 during CEO Jensen Huang’s visit to Beijing, in an attempt to keep a foothold in China after Washington restricted exports of its most advanced chips. But momentum is shifting. Industry sources told the Financial Times that Chinese manufacturers plan to triple AI chip production next year to meet growing demand. They believe “domestic supply will now be sufficient without Nvidia.” What It Means for the Future With Huawei, Cambricon, Alibaba, and Baidu stepping up, China is positioning itself for long-term technological independence.
